Factors Affecting Cost
- Path Size: Larger paths require more materials and labor, increasing overall costs.
- Concrete Quality: Higher-grade concrete typically costs more but offers better durability and finish.
- Design Complexity: Intricate designs and custom shapes can add to labor time and expense.
- Site Preparation: The need for excavation, grading, or removal of existing structures can affect costs.
- Labor Rates: Local labor rates in Redwood City can vary, impacting the total installation cost.
- Permits and Inspections: Some projects may require permits or inspections, adding to the overall expense.
- Additional Features: Adding elements like decorative finishes, borders, or lighting can increase costs.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task Description | Average Cost (Redwood City, CA) |
---|---|
Basic Concrete Path Installation | $8 - $12 per square foot |
High-Quality Concrete | $12 - $16 per square foot |
Custom Design and Stamping | $15 - $25 per square foot |
Site Preparation (Excavation) | $500 - $1,500 |
Permit Fees | $50 - $200 |
Decorative Finishes | $5 - $10 per square foot |
Adding Lighting | $100 - $500 per fixture |
